Machine Learning Engineer Salary in Salt Lake City

$152,000

median salary, 2% below the national average

According to Orbyt's 2026 salary analysis, the average Machine Learning Engineer salary in Salt Lake City is $152,000. Salaries range from $118,000 (25th percentile) to $196,000 (75th percentile), adjusted for Salt Lake City's cost of living.

Salt Lake City market overview

Salt Lake City anchors the Silicon Slopes tech corridor, home to companies like Qualtrics, Pluralsight, and Domo. The region has attracted significant venture investment and tech relocations. Utah's business friendly environment, young educated workforce, and outdoor lifestyle make it a rising destination for tech professionals seeking affordability without sacrificing career growth.

What drives Machine Learning Engineer salaries

Production ML experience, deep learning framework fluency, and ability to optimize models for scale are the strongest differentiators. Engineers who bridge research and production by deploying models that serve millions of predictions per day command significant premiums. Specialization in recommendation systems, search ranking, or fraud detection adds further value.

Beyond base salary

Total compensation

Equity at AI focused companies adds $30,000 to $150,000+ annually. Bonuses of 10 to 20% are standard. Signing bonuses of $25,000 to $75,000 are common at well funded firms. Benefits frequently include GPU compute budgets, conference sponsorship, and research publication support.

Tax considerations in Salt Lake City

Utah has a flat 4.65% state income tax. Salt Lake City imposes no additional city income tax. The moderate rate combined with affordable living costs results in strong net compensation.

Career progression

Entry level ML engineers start at $110,000 to $140,000, reaching mid level at $145,000 to $190,000 in two to three years. Senior ML engineers earn $190,000 to $260,000. Staff ML engineers at top companies exceed $350,000 in total compensation, with research oriented roles paying even more.

Negotiating in Salt Lake City

Reference Silicon Slopes growth when negotiating. Local employers are increasingly matching 85 to 95% of Seattle or Bay Area salaries to compete for tech talent.

Machine Learning Engineer salary FAQ

A master's degree is nearly standard for ML engineering roles and typically adds $15,000 to $25,000 in starting salary. A PhD opens research focused positions paying $200,000+ at entry level. However, demonstrated ability to ship production ML systems can substitute for formal academic credentials.

ML engineers at AI native companies (OpenAI, Anthropic, DeepMind) earn 20 to 40% more than counterparts at traditional tech firms. The premium reflects both the specialized nature of the work and intense competition among AI labs for a limited pool of qualified candidates.
